Ranking Fuzzy Numbers and Its Extensions
Description
In many real applications, there are some imprecise data which represented by fuzzy numbers. So, ranking of fuzzy numbers is an important part of the decision process.
The main focus of this special issue will be on the new and existing ranking methods and its application. The special issue will become an international forum for researchers to summarize the most developments and ideas in the field, with a special emphasis given to the real applications in the science and engineering problems. Potential topics include, but are not limited to:
- Ranking fuzzy numbers: historical perspective
- Ranking of interval valued fuzzy numbers, vague numbers (intuitionistic fuzzy numbers), and interval valued intuitionistic fuzzy numbers
- Fuzzy linear and nonlinear programming using ranking approach
- Fuzzy linear system of equations using ranking methods
- Approximating fuzzy numbers
- Fuzzy clustering in ordering
